Job Title: Senior Frontend Developer
We are seeking a highly skilled and experienced Frontend Developer to join our team. As a Frontend Developer, you will be responsible for designing and developing the user interface and user experience of our web applications.
About the Job
The ideal candidate will have a strong background in Angular and TypeScript, as well as experience with modern authorization mechanisms such as JSON Web Token. They will also have a good understanding of RESTful APIs and experience integrating them into Angular Applications.
Key Responsibilities
* Design and develop responsive and user-friendly interfaces using Angular and TypeScript.
* Collaborate with the design team to implement the front-end architecture and user experience.
* Use AI-Augmented software development approaches to accelerate and enhance the development lifecycle.
* Ensure the performance, quality, and maintainability of the codebase.
* Create high-quality, maintainable code with good automated unit test code coverage.
* Debug and troubleshoot issues as they arise and provide timely solutions.
Requirements
* Bachelor's degree in Computer Science, Computer Engineering, or related field.
* A minimum of 5+ years of professional experience in frontend development.
* Strong proficiency in Angular and TypeScript.
* Knowledge of modern authorization mechanisms, such as JSON Web Token.
* Good understanding of RESTful APIs and experience integrating them into Angular Applications.
* Experience with automated frontend testing tools such as Cypress, Selenium or similar.
* Knowledge of GraphQL is a plus.
* Experience using tools like Jira, GitLab, and GitHub.
* Strong problem-solving and debugging skills.
* Proficiency in Agile Development Methodology and collaborative team environments.
* Fluent in both spoken and written English.
What We Offer
* Health Insurance.
* Feedback&Coffee – the system that includes Aubay's Performance Management Cycle, with regular moments of feedback and the Career Progression Model.
* Working model: hybrid.
* A Training Academy designed to think of you and your needs. You can count on technical and behavioural training sessions (e-Learning and classroom), Meet&Techs, Webinars and Mentoring.
* Events and Teambuildings.
Why Work With Us
* We have an organizational culture based on values such as transparency, team spirit, regular feedback and continuous learning.
* Reference prizes and birthday present.
* No dress code.
* We know your name and all address each other informally.
* You will grow in good company.